Vaganova Ballet Academy Summer School, St. Petersburg, Russia
6 - 26 August, 2025

AIMED AT

students 11-25 y. o. specializing in classical dance
DURATION
3 weeks: 6 - 26 August, 2025
SCHEDULE
up to 8 hours per day Monday to Saturday
Sunday is reserved for sightseeing
ACCOMMODATION
All students will be accommodated at the Residence of the Vaganova Academy
It's included in the price
BALLET CLASSES
All classes will be held at the Vaganova Academy

Auditions for summer ballet school
Participation in any of our programs requires a preliminary audition for acceptance and placement in the appropriate level/group.
Students who participated in JVBA programs in 2024/2025 don't need to pass an audition.

WHAT SHOULD THE AUDITION INCLUDE?
HOW TO PREPARE?
We follow the Vaganova Ballet Method, so the audition typically includes the following ballet elements:

  • Classical dance (Barre grand battement, center adagio, small jump, middle jump)
  • Point shoes ( Releves, echappes, pirouette)

IS THERE ANY AUDITION DEADLINES?
There are no strict deadlines, but please keep in mind that obtaining a visa and making other preparations takes time. For these reasons we strongly recommend the audition as soon as possible,but no later than 31th May 2025.

Teachers and Special Guests
of Vaganova Ballet Academy Summer School
  • Elena Zabalkanskaya
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Elena Zabalkanskaya has been teaching our participants since the very beginning of the project. She is a kind yet demanding instructor who gladly shares her extensive experience, both from performing on the stage of the Mariinsky Theatre and from teaching at the Vaganova Ballet Academy.
  • Tatiana Solomianko
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Tatiana Solomianko is an exceptional teacher for young ballerinas. After her lessons, students radiate grace and ease. Her concert pieces are always polished and professional, providing students with invaluable experience that they can immediately apply on any stage in the future.
  • Victor Gryaznov
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Victor Gryaznov is an exceptionally knowledgeable and refined teacher. He explains every element of classical dance in a clear and meticulous manner. In his classes, students focus on mastering fundamental movements rather than rushing through the program, ensuring that their bodies retain the correct technique for a lifetime.
  • Olga Makarova
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Olga Makarova’s experience has allowed her to perfect the balance between strength and elegance—both essential qualities for ballet dancers. Having recently transitioned from her solo stage career to teaching, she brings fresh insights and dynamic energy to her students.
  • Yulia Kamilova
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Yulia Kamilova is a unique teacher who continues to perform on stage. She dances every combination alongside her students at full intensity, which is incredibly valuable for young dancers. She also provides in-depth explanations of the nuances of national dances.
  • Yulia Zaitseva
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Yulia Zaitseva has been teaching historical dance at the Academy for many years. She possesses unparalleled knowledge of the intricate poses and character styles of past eras. Our students absorb every word and gesture she shares, allowing them to perform on stage like true professionals.
  • Dmitry Pykhachev
    current te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Dmitry Pykhachev is a master of character roles in ballet. He continues to perform at the Mariinsky Theatre while also teaching at the Academy. His expertise in acting and character dance is rare, even in Russia, making it a unique opportunity for students to learn from him.
  • Daria Vergizova
    former te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Daria Vergizova, a renowned choreographer in the world of dance, always finds time to participate in our program. Contemporary dance is challenging due to its lack of structured foundations, but Daria has a remarkable ability to explain its intricacies and captivate students with her originality and artistic vision.

  • Sofia Gumerova
    former teacher at the Vaganova Academy
    Sofia Gumerova has performed countless roles at the Mariinsky Theatre. She teaches movements with precise attention to detail, ensuring students understand every step "from foot to foot." In her repertoire classes, she provides deep insights into classical ballet roles, passing on her extensive stage experience to the next generation.

CANCELATION OR CHANGES:
In the event that the camp cannot be organized, the prepayment will be refunded in full. If the camp takes place ,but the student decides to cancel or not attend, the prepayment is non-refundable.
For cancellations made up to 31 days before the program start, a penalty of 350USD. For cancellations made 30 days before the program start or later, a penalty of 600USD.

After the program start date, the full program fee is non-refundable. Complete information about the program, payment methods, and conditions will be sent to you by email after registration. If you have any questions, please contact us at office@jvba.jp.
